Clinical Innovations in Health Research-HJM emerge as an initiative of the Hospital Juárez de México to create an open window for disseminating significant Innovations in medical and health sciences research. Its creation arises from the need to promote the Innovations of the most recent findings in medical research and health sciences in a global context.
